Transaction

40667d322fc0ce9ab8a2ee703b610ca3b4f0ac7eb217658fd3943c3c044a56ca
418,638 confirmations
Timestamp
1522632008
Block516,209
Fee223,572 sats
Fee rate604.2 sats/vB
view on mempool.space

Inputs & Outputs